Job Summary

The Service Advisor is responsible for building strong customer relationships and serving as the main point of contact between customers and the service department. This role helps drive sales by recommending needed maintenance and repair services, coordinating technician workflow, and delivering an exceptional customer experience from vehicle check-in through pickup.

The right candidate will be confident in communicating with customers, identifying service needs, upselling recommended services, handling live phone calls, and keeping customers informed throughout the repair process.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Greet customers promptly and professionally in the service drive
  • Consult with customers about vehicle maintenance and repair needs
  • Perform thorough vehicle walk-around inspections during the write-up process
  • Recommend, sell, and upsell maintenance and repair services by explaining value and need
  • Build and maintain strong customer relationships through excellent follow-up and communication
  • Keep customers informed throughout the repair process, including updates on vehicle status, pricing, and completion time
  • Coordinate with technicians and the service team to ensure efficient workflow
  • Ensure the daily inventory of technicians’ time is effectively sold
  • Answer incoming service calls in a timely manner
  • Return all voicemails within one hour
  • Provide a high level of customer service for all owner inquiries, whether by phone or in person
  • Follow all company policies and procedures
  • Follow all state, OSHA, and EPA requirements, including signatures and estimates
  • Follow all Ford guidelines for warranty repairs, parts coverage, and prior approvals
  • Complete all assigned Ford training and maintain required Ford certifications
  • Take ownership of the customer experience and help create a positive, lasting impression
